Product Development Manager Job Description
Krimson Klover is a women’s clothing brand specializing in earth-friendly, luxurious clothing targeted to the ski, outdoor and fashion industry. We are a privately held, woman-owned and operated company located at the base of the Rocky Mountains in Boulder, Colorado. This position will support the planning, development, and management of the product life cycle from the idea stage through to the final product.
What you will do in this job:
- You will get to be creative daily.
- Manage all parts of the product development process, from concept to delivery.
- Create and manage a product development calendar.
- Ensure product outcomes align with brand values and revenue plans.
- Coordinate product design efforts with external consultants, merchandiser, and internal Creative team
- Help develop and maintain product standards
- Work with team to source yarns, fabrics, trims, etc.
- Work with team to create and maintain a working file of all products including tech packs
- Organize sample reviews and communicate details with overseas team
- Keep tech packs updated with all updates through the development process
- Manage relationships with third-party vendor partners including, but not limited to:
- Cost negotiations
- On-time delivery
- Product trim specifications
- Product fit (apparel)
- Calendar management
- Color / trim approvals
- Problem-solving
- Communicate status of all product development with sales and marketing team on a regular basis
- Work with sales to create SMS orders and ensure timely delivery
- Collaborate cross-functionally to execute the launch of new products. Collaborate on sales collateral.
- Attend National trade shows
- Occasional travel to vendors
- Coordinate “SMU” development
- Accountable for revenue and gross margin goals and presenting buys to the leadership team.
- Partner with QC leads to identify product quality issues and create solutions.
Qualifications and Skills
- Minimum of 4 years of experience in Design, Development, Sourcing or Manufacturing of apparel
- Experience in outdoor product development
- Experience building and executing product plans
- Strong working knowledge of the product creating process
- Working knowledge of material development, sourcing, garment costing and lead times
- Willingness to travel to trade shows, vendors and manufacturing partners.
- Excellent organizational skills
- Excellent communication skills
- Highly analytical with a proven understanding of financial statements
- Ability to multi-task effectively
- Team player who will thrive in a fast-paced entrepreneurial environment
- You have a working knowledge of both knitwear and woven construction.
